Tranquil Retreats: Discovering Bhutan’s Most Serene Hotels

Nestled in the heart of the Eastern Himalayas, Bhutan is renowned for its breathtaking landscapes and rich cultural heritage, making it a sanctuary for those seeking tranquility. Among the many serene hotels that dot this picturesque kingdom, the Amankora stands out as a beacon of peace and luxury. This collection of five lodges, each located in a different valley, offers guests a unique opportunity to immerse themselves in the natural beauty and spiritual essence of Bhutan. The lodges are designed to blend seamlessly with their surroundings, featuring traditional Bhutanese architecture and interiors that reflect the local culture. Guests can indulge in rejuvenating spa treatments, partake in guided hikes through pristine forests, or simply relax in the serene ambiance that envelops each property.

Transitioning from the luxurious experience of Amankora, one cannot overlook the charm of the Zhiwa Ling Hotel, which is situated in the Paro Valley. This hotel is a testament to Bhutanese craftsmanship, showcasing intricate woodwork and traditional motifs that create a warm and inviting atmosphere. The Zhiwa Ling Hotel is particularly known for its commitment to sustainability, utilizing local materials and employing eco-friendly practices. Guests can enjoy the stunning views of the surrounding mountains while savoring authentic Bhutanese cuisine prepared with fresh, locally sourced ingredients. The hotel’s serene gardens and peaceful courtyards provide the perfect backdrop for meditation or quiet reflection, allowing visitors to connect deeply with the tranquil environment.

As one continues to explore Bhutan’s serene accommodations, the Uma by COMO in Paro emerges as another exceptional choice. This hotel is perched on a hillside, offering panoramic views of the valley below. The design of Uma by COMO is a harmonious blend of contemporary luxury and traditional Bhutanese elements, creating an inviting space that encourages relaxation. The hotel features a world-class spa, where guests can indulge in holistic treatments inspired by ancient Bhutanese healing practices. Additionally, the on-site restaurant serves a delightful array of international and local dishes, ensuring that every meal is a memorable experience. The combination of stunning vistas, luxurious amenities, and a focus on wellness makes Uma by COMO a true retreat for those seeking peace.

Further enhancing the tranquil experience in Bhutan is the Gangtey Lodge, located in the Phobjikha Valley, a region known for its stunning natural beauty and the rare black-necked cranes that migrate here each winter. The lodge is designed to resemble a traditional farmhouse, with spacious rooms that offer breathtaking views of the valley and surrounding mountains. Guests can engage in various activities, such as guided nature walks, birdwatching, and visits to nearby monasteries, all while enjoying the serene atmosphere that the lodge provides. The Gangtey Lodge emphasizes sustainability and community engagement, ensuring that visitors not only experience peace but also contribute positively to the local environment and culture.

Finally, the Taj Tashi in Thimphu encapsulates the essence of Bhutanese hospitality while providing a peaceful retreat in the capital city. This hotel combines modern luxury with traditional Bhutanese design, featuring intricate wood carvings and vibrant textiles that reflect the country’s rich heritage. The Taj Tashi offers a range of amenities, including a spa, fitness center, and fine dining options, all designed to enhance the guest experience. The hotel’s location allows easy access to Thimphu’s cultural sites, yet it remains a tranquil oasis where guests can unwind after a day of exploration. With its commitment to excellence and attention to detail, the Taj Tashi stands as a testament to Bhutan’s ability to offer peace and serenity in every aspect of its hospitality.
